#8c6216 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#8c6216 is composed of 54.9% red, 38.4%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30% magenta, 84.3%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 38.6 degrees, a saturation of 72.8% and a lightness of 31.8%. #8c6216 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c42c with #190000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

● #8c6216 color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].
The hexadecimal color #8c6216 has RGB values of R:140, G:98, B:22 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.3, Y:0.84,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 9200150.
